Send us a text In this episode, I sit down with Lou Hammer, the powerhouse behind Pre Loved Geelong—a thriving secondhand and consignment store that started as a pop-up hustle and now boasts a bricks-and-mortar location, thriving online sales, and a fiercely loyal community.
